Output d666c3b04b8a4bec207661e9062a7c1d292c80c557d38a5957fcd80e82a5f4e4:0

value
385769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a1c6dbebbb7b60962731ad88e1d3e0ea2cb9b8 OP_EQUAL
address
3CQznSGrdjg1u4bVQCQwKmBfeZVhY2MVLa
transaction
d666c3b04b8a4bec207661e9062a7c1d292c80c557d38a5957fcd80e82a5f4e4
spent
true